Depression
It seems like an indention
A dent in my life
Like a truck
Was too late to pull to a stop
And there was nothing to do but drop
And lie flat
Let it flatten me
So I can never get up
It hit and left a mark
An imperfection
They say
A decision
They say
It's not
But it's hard to argue
When everyone's talking over you
So just come and commentate on
My descent into sadness
madness
What's the difference?
It's not going to make people understand better
Come, let's just wait
For the perfect moment
the perfect torment
When voices like mine
Start screaming in minds like mine
Regurgitating
Imitating
Reiterating
Varying speculations
on what's wrong with me
wrong in me
wrong and me
wrongme
Help me ready the hearse
To bury this curse
Once and for all
Though everyone hoped I didn't have to come along
I kept hearing that it was a choice
It didn't feel like it was
So I thought I was missing out
But now it's all good no doubt
Because I get to use the coffin I myself picked out.
